Emmanuel Petit, a former world champion, recently discussed the monumental triumph of Paris Saint-Germain (PSG) at the Puskás Arena, highlighting the profound impact of recent changes within the club.
A Shift in Club Dynamics
According to Petit’s analysis, the cleansing of the locker room has been a significant moment of “deliverance” for the club. This overhaul marked a pivotal shift from the dominance of individual stars to a focus on the institution and collective teamwork. The club’s management, by relinquishing untouchable statuses and empowering coach Luis Enrique, has crafted a mentally robust team, capable of withstanding intense challenges, including a nerve-wracking penalty shootout against a formidable Arsenal team.
A New Era Under Luis Enrique
Petit’s observations carry weight, especially given his history of critiquing PSG’s past management strategies. By entrusting full sporting authority to Luis Enrique, PSG has transformed into a united force. This shift is evident on the field, with players demonstrating commitment and selflessness, running tirelessly for the team’s success.
The Impact of Departures
Petit underscored that the removal of oversized egos, including the departure of Kylian Mbappé, has been liberating for the team. “Football is a collective expression,” he noted, emphasizing that the absence of egotistical players has freed the team, allowing them to find their balance.
Emmanuel Petit’s Warning
Petit cautioned that the harmony currently enjoyed by PSG could be disrupted if misplaced egos were to return. He credited Luis Enrique with swiftly addressing this issue upon his arrival, which has been a source of relief for numerous players. The current environment under Enrique’s guidance fosters confidence and honesty among the players, elements crucial for sustained success.
